SQL Developer
- एसक्यूएल डेवलपर: शुरुआती के लिए एक सम्पूर्ण गाइड
एसक्यूएल डेवलपर एक शक्तिशाली और मुफ़्त एसक्यूएल क्लाइंट टूल है जो ओरेकल द्वारा विकसित किया गया है। यह डेवलपर्स और डेटाबेस प्रशासकों को ओरेकल डेटाबेस, माइक्रोसॉफ्ट एसक्यूएल सर्वर, पोस्टग्रेएसक्यूएल, मायएसक्यूएल और अन्य रिलेशनल डेटाबेस के साथ इंटरैक्ट करने की अनुमति देता है। यह लेख शुरुआती लोगों के लिए एसक्यूएल डेवलपर का एक व्यापक परिचय प्रदान करता है, जिसमें इसकी स्थापना, मुख्य विशेषताएं, और बुनियादी उपयोग शामिल हैं।
एसक्यूएल डेवलपर क्या है?
एसक्यूएल डेवलपर एक ग्राफिकल यूजर इंटरफेस (जीयूआई) आधारित टूल है जो एसक्यूएल क्वेरी लिखने, चलाने और परिणाम देखने में आसान बनाता है। यह डेटाबेस ऑब्जेक्ट्स जैसे टेबल, दृश्य, प्रक्रियाएं, और पैकेज को ब्राउज़ करने और प्रबंधित करने की क्षमता भी प्रदान करता है। एसक्यूएल डेवलपर का उपयोग डेटाबेस डिजाइन, डेटाबेस विकास, और डेटाबेस प्रशासन कार्यों के लिए किया जा सकता है।
एसक्यूएल डेवलपर डाउनलोड और इंस्टॉलेशन
एसक्यूएल डेवलपर को ओरेकल की वेबसाइट से मुफ़्त में डाउनलोड किया जा सकता है। स्थापना प्रक्रिया ऑपरेटिंग सिस्टम के अनुसार थोड़ी भिन्न होती है, लेकिन आम तौर पर इसमें डाउनलोड की गई फ़ाइल को अनज़िप करना और इंस्टॉलेशन विज़ार्ड के निर्देशों का पालन करना शामिल होता है।
- **सिस्टम आवश्यकताएँ:** एसक्यूएल डेवलपर को चलाने के लिए आपके सिस्टम में जावा डेवलपमेंट किट (जेडीके) स्थापित होनी चाहिए। आप ओरेकल की वेबसाइट से जेडीके डाउनलोड कर सकते हैं।
- **स्थापना प्रक्रिया:** डाउनलोड करने के बाद, इंस्टॉलेशन फ़ाइल को चलाएं और ऑन-स्क्रीन निर्देशों का पालन करें। स्थापना के दौरान, आपको एसक्यूएल डेवलपर के लिए एक इंस्टॉलेशन डायरेक्टरी निर्दिष्ट करने और जेडीके के स्थान को इंगित करने के लिए कहा जा सकता है।
एसक्यूएल डेवलपर का इंटरफ़ेस
एसक्यूएल डेवलपर का इंटरफ़ेस कई पैन से बना है, जिनमें शामिल हैं:
- **कनेक्शन पैन:** यह पैन आपको डेटाबेस कनेक्शन बनाने और प्रबंधित करने की अनुमति देता है।
- **ऑब्जेक्ट ब्राउज़र:** यह पैन आपको डेटाबेस ऑब्जेक्ट्स के पदानुक्रमित दृश्य को देखने और ब्राउज़ करने की अनुमति देता है।
- **एसक्यूएल वर्कशीट्स:** यह पैन आपको एसक्यूएल क्वेरी लिखने, चलाने और परिणाम देखने की अनुमति देता है।
- **आउटपुट पैन:** यह पैन एसक्यूएल क्वेरी के परिणाम, लॉग संदेश और अन्य जानकारी प्रदर्शित करता है।
डेटाबेस कनेक्शन बनाना
एसक्यूएल डेवलपर का उपयोग करने का पहला कदम डेटाबेस कनेक्शन बनाना है। ऐसा करने के लिए:
1. कनेक्शन पैन में, "नया कनेक्शन" बटन पर क्लिक करें। 2. "कनेक्शन नाम" फ़ील्ड में कनेक्शन के लिए एक वर्णनात्मक नाम दर्ज करें। 3. "कनेक्शन प्रकार" ड्रॉप-डाउन सूची से अपने डेटाबेस प्रकार का चयन करें। 4. अपने डेटाबेस के लिए आवश्यक कनेक्शन पैरामीटर दर्ज करें, जैसे कि होस्टनाम, पोर्ट, सर्विस नाम, उपयोगकर्ता नाम और पासवर्ड। 5. "टेस्ट" बटन पर क्लिक करके कनेक्शन का परीक्षण करें। 6. "कनेक्ट" बटन पर क्लिक करके कनेक्शन बनाएं।
एसक्यूएल वर्कशीट्स का उपयोग करना
एसक्यूएल वर्कशीट्स का उपयोग एसक्यूएल क्वेरी लिखने, चलाने और परिणाम देखने के लिए किया जाता है। एक नई एसक्यूएल वर्कशीट बनाने के लिए:
1. ऑब्जेक्ट ब्राउज़र में किसी डेटाबेस कनेक्शन पर राइट-क्लिक करें। 2. "नई एसक्यूएल वर्कशीट" चुनें। 3. एसक्यूएल वर्कशीट्स में अपनी एसक्यूएल क्वेरी लिखें। 4. क्वेरी चलाने के लिए "रन स्टेटमेंट" बटन पर क्लिक करें। 5. परिणाम आउटपुट पैन में प्रदर्शित होंगे।
बुनियादी एसक्यूएल क्वेरी लिखना
यहां कुछ बुनियादी एसक्यूएल क्वेरी उदाहरण दिए गए हैं:
- **टेबल से सभी डेटा का चयन करना:**
```sql SELECT * FROM employees; ```
- **टेबल से विशिष्ट कॉलम का चयन करना:**
```sql SELECT first_name, last_name FROM employees; ```
- **शर्तों के आधार पर डेटा का चयन करना:**
```sql SELECT * FROM employees WHERE salary > 50000; ```
- **डेटा को सॉर्ट करना:**
```sql SELECT * FROM employees ORDER BY last_name; ```
- **डेटा को सीमित करना:**
```sql SELECT * FROM employees LIMIT 10; ```
डेटाबेस ऑब्जेक्ट्स को ब्राउज़ करना
ऑब्जेक्ट ब्राउज़र आपको डेटाबेस ऑब्जेक्ट्स जैसे टेबल, दृश्य, प्रक्रियाएं, और पैकेज को ब्राउज़ करने की अनुमति देता है। ऑब्जेक्ट ब्राउज़र में किसी ऑब्जेक्ट पर डबल-क्लिक करके आप ऑब्जेक्ट की परिभाषा और गुण देख सकते हैं।
एसक्यूएल डेवलपर की उन्नत विशेषताएं
एसक्यूएल डेवलपर कई उन्नत विशेषताएं प्रदान करता है, जिनमें शामिल हैं:
- **डेटाबेस डिज़ाइनर:** यह सुविधा आपको डेटाबेस स्कीमा को ग्राफिक रूप से डिज़ाइन करने और प्रबंधित करने की अनुमति देती है।
- **डीबगर:** यह सुविधा आपको एसक्यूएल और पीएल/एसक्यूएल कोड को डीबग करने की अनुमति देती है।
- **रिपोर्टिंग:** यह सुविधा आपको डेटाबेस से रिपोर्ट बनाने और निर्यात करने की अनुमति देती है।
- **माइग्रेशन:** यह सुविधा आपको अन्य डेटाबेस सिस्टम से ओरेकल डेटाबेस में डेटा को माइग्रेट करने की अनुमति देती है।
- **संस्करण नियंत्रण:** यह सुविधा आपको संस्करण नियंत्रण प्रणाली जैसे सबवर्सन और गिट के साथ एकीकृत करने की अनुमति देती है।
एसक्यूएल डेवलपर में डेटाबेस प्रशासन
एसक्यूएल डेवलपर का उपयोग डेटाबेस प्रशासन कार्यों के लिए भी किया जा सकता है, जैसे:
- **उपयोगकर्ता प्रबंधन:** उपयोगकर्ताओं को बनाना, संशोधित करना और हटाना।
- **सुरक्षा प्रबंधन:** डेटाबेस पर पहुँच नियंत्रण को कॉन्फ़िगर करना।
- **बैकअप और पुनर्स्थापना:** डेटाबेस का बैकअप लेना और पुनर्स्थापित करना।
- **प्रदर्शन निगरानी:** डेटाबेस के प्रदर्शन की निगरानी करना और समस्याओं का निवारण करना।
एसक्यूएल डेवलपर के लिए युक्तियाँ और ट्रिक्स
- **कुशल एसक्यूएल क्वेरी लिखना:** अपनी एसक्यूएल क्वेरी को अनुकूलित करके प्रदर्शन में सुधार करें। एसक्यूएल प्रदर्शन ट्यूनिंग के बारे में जानें।
- **कीबोर्ड शॉर्टकट का उपयोग करना:** एसक्यूएल डेवलपर में कई कीबोर्ड शॉर्टकट उपलब्ध हैं जो आपको अधिक कुशलता से काम करने में मदद कर सकते हैं।
- **एसक्यूएल डेवलपर की सेटिंग को अनुकूलित करना:** अपनी आवश्यकताओं के अनुसार एसक्यूएल डेवलपर की सेटिंग को अनुकूलित करें।
- **एसक्यूएल डेवलपर दस्तावेज़ का उपयोग करना:** एसक्यूएल डेवलपर दस्तावेज़ में एसक्यूएल डेवलपर की विशेषताओं और कार्यों के बारे में विस्तृत जानकारी शामिल है।
एसक्यूएल डेवलपर और बाइनरी ऑप्शन
हालांकि एसक्यूएल डेवलपर सीधे तौर पर बाइनरी ऑप्शन ट्रेडिंग से संबंधित नहीं है, लेकिन इसका उपयोग बाइनरी ऑप्शन ट्रेडिंग प्लेटफॉर्म के डेटाबेस को प्रबंधित करने और विश्लेषण करने के लिए किया जा सकता है। उदाहरण के लिए, आप एसक्यूएल डेवलपर का उपयोग करके ट्रेडिंग इतिहास, लाभ और हानि विवरण, और जोखिम विश्लेषण डेटा को क्वेरी और विश्लेषण कर सकते हैं। तकनीकी विश्लेषण और वॉल्यूम विश्लेषण के लिए डेटाबेस से डेटा निकालना और संसाधित करना बाइनरी ऑप्शन ट्रेडिंग रणनीतियों को विकसित करने और अनुकूलित करने में मदद कर सकता है।
निष्कर्ष
एसक्यूएल डेवलपर एक शक्तिशाली और बहुमुखी टूल है जो एसक्यूएल डेवलपर्स और डेटाबेस प्रशासकों के लिए आवश्यक है। यह मुफ़्त, उपयोग में आसान है, और कई उन्नत विशेषताएं प्रदान करता है। इस लेख में दिए गए जानकारी का उपयोग करके, आप एसक्यूएल डेवलपर का उपयोग करके अपने डेटाबेस कार्यों को प्रभावी ढंग से प्रबंधित करना सीख सकते हैं। डेटाबेस सुरक्षा, एसक्यूएल इंजेक्शन, और डेटाबेस इंडेक्सिंग जैसे विषयों पर आगे अध्ययन करना आपके कौशल को और बढ़ाएगा। एसक्यूएल सर्वर प्रबंधन, ओरेकल डेटाबेस प्रबंधन और मायएसक्यूएल प्रशासन पर भी ध्यान केंद्रित करना फायदेमंद हो सकता है।
डेटाबेस सामान्यीकरण, एसक्यूएल फंक्शन, एसक्यूएल जॉइन, एसक्यूएल सबक्वेरी, एसक्यूएल व्यू, एसक्यूएल इंडेक्स, एसक्यूएल ट्रिगर, एसक्यूएल स्टोर किए गए प्रक्रियाएं, एसक्यूएल लेनदेन, एसक्यूएल डेटा प्रकार, एसक्यूएल बाधाएं, एसक्यूएल प्रदर्शन अनुकूलन, एसक्यूएल सुरक्षा, एसक्यूएल बैकअप और पुनर्स्थापना
बाइनरी ऑप्शन ट्रेडिंग रणनीतियाँ, तकनीकी विश्लेषण, वॉल्यूम विश्लेषण, जोखिम प्रबंधन, धन प्रबंधन, बाइनरी ऑप्शन ब्रोकर, बाइनरी ऑप्शन सिग्नल, बाइनरी ऑप्शन चार्टिंग, बाइनरी ऑप्शन रणनीति, बाइनरी ऑप्शन जोखिम, बाइनरी ऑप्शन लाभ, बाइनरी ऑप्शन प्लेटफार्म, बाइनरी ऑप्शन विनियमन, बाइनरी ऑप्शन डेमो अकाउंट
अभी ट्रेडिंग शुरू करें
IQ Option पर रजिस्टर करें (न्यूनतम जमा $10) Pocket Option में खाता खोलें (न्यूनतम जमा $5)
हमारे समुदाय में शामिल हों
हमारे Telegram चैनल @strategybin से जुड़ें और प्राप्त करें: ✓ दैनिक ट्रेडिंग सिग्नल ✓ विशेष रणनीति विश्लेषण ✓ बाजार की प्रवृत्ति पर अलर्ट ✓ शुरुआती के लिए शिक्षण सामग्री

